About the role
The Enterprise Commercial Product (ECP) department of Zions Bancorporation is seeking a Product Manager (PM) – ERP Banking / APIs. This role is responsible for managing a solution set that provides consistent, secure, and auditable access across ERPs and APIs.
Responsibilities
- Manage and continuously improve organizational product assets including FAQ, sales materials, training documentation, and operational workflows
- Maintain vendor releases and participate in vendor reviews
- Nurture supplier relationships and strive to be an extraordinary partner
- Identify issues quickly, escalate and bring to closure, with a critical focus on client experience
- Interface with sales, sales support, marketing and operations partners to engage customers and inform customers of the detailed features and functionality of product offerings
- Contribute to the financial success of ECP products, including pricing strategy and growth opportunity identification for products/services
- Interact with senior management on matters requiring coordination
- Identify new product opportunities
- Stay abreast of client needs and market trends
- Work with integrated vendors to provide input into vendor product roadmap
- Define product roadmap in accordance with IT Governance Guidance and prioritization from Sales
- Write business cases and requirements
- Deliver new product initiatives to market through comprehensive compliance and risk review processes, to commercialization preparations, to training and launch activities
- Ensure product suite is managed end-to-end during all phases of the product life cycle (introduction-growth-maturity-decline-sunset)
- Manage regulatory changes that affect product offering
- Assist with risk management activities
- Perform annual AML/BSA review
